Hubert Sawyers Talks About Authenticity and Personal Brand

Ask ten people what they think about branding and personal brand, and you are likely to get ten different opinions on the subject. It’s an ongoing discussion, and one that probably won’t have a definitive answer. Regardless of your position on the matter, one can not ignore that brand, personal or not, does exist. What we do with it and how we define it is up to us.

We reached out to our community and asked some of the local entrepreneurs and professionals their take.

Up first, Mr. Hubert Sawyers III. A local entrepreneur, Hubert shares how one’s personal brand stems from one’s authenticity. If those two elements are in sync, then it is very hard to deny one’s successful brand.
